Active Phased Array Radar (APAR) is a multifunction 3D radar that is mounted on a ship. APAR has four fixed non-rotating sensor arrays (faces), mounted on a pyramidal structure. Each face consists of 3424 transmit/receive (TR) modules that operate on X band frequencies. Phased-array radar devices produce an angular scanning of the horizon without mechanical rotation of the antenna. This is accomplished through a voltage-dependent phase shift in the antenna elements. Such shifts can be generated in bulk ferroelectrics, but only at extremely high voltages (kV), which necessitates large sizes and weights.

Increasing Application of active phased array radar in the Defense and Military Sector

The defense sector is the primary application area for Active Phased Array Radar (APAR). The governments across various economies are focusing on increasing military investment, to strengthen their defense system, allowing them to better defend themselves in times of war. For instance, according to the Stockholm International Peace Research Institute (SIPRI), global military expenditure in 2016 was valued at US$1686 billion, an increase of 0.4% over 2015. Active phased array radar is primarily used in radars to implement Active Electronically Scanned Array (AESA).   A computer controlled phased array antenna is known as an AESA. The radio beam can be electronically steered in a different direction without the actual physical movement of the antenna. Active electronically scanned array is a more advanced and sophisticated version of the Passive Electrically Scanned Array (PESA). The active phased array radar system can spread signal emissions across a wider frequency range, which makes them harder to detect over background noise, allowing ships and aircraft to radiate powerful radar signals while still remaining stealthy. The missile guidance capability of active phased array radar supports the Evolved Sea Sparrow Missile (ESSM) and the SM-2 Block IIIA missile. Majority of the radar systems used in modern combat aircraft are using active phased array radar (radar by application of AESA systems). Hence, the APAR market is majorly driven by the defense sector.
